freebsd-ports/japanese/jacode.pl/Makefile
Fernando Apesteguía a3fbfba4c9 japanese/jacode.pl: Fix use of package separator
Use of ' as a package name separator is deprecated in lang/perl5.38

PR:		274445
Reported by:	takefu@airport.fm
2023-10-16 08:31:49 +02:00

33 lines
1,005 B
Makefile

PORTNAME= jacode.pl
DISTVERSION= 2.13.4.31
PORTREVISION= 1
CATEGORIES= japanese perl5
MASTER_SITES= CPAN
MASTER_SITE_SUBDIR= CPAN:INA/${PORTNAME:S|j|J|:S|.pl||}
DISTNAME= ${PORTNAME:S|j|J|:S|.pl||}-${PORTVERSION}
MAINTAINER= takefu@airport.fm
COMMENT= Perl library for Japanese character code conversion
WWW= https://metacpan.org/dist/Jacode/
LICENSE= ART10 GPLv2
LICENSE_COMB= dual
LICENSE_FILE_ART10= ${WRKSRC}/LICENSE
USES= perl5
USE_PERL5= configure
NO_ARCH= yes
NO_BUILD= yes
PLIST_FILES= ${SITE_PERL_REL}/${PORTNAME}\
${SITE_PERL_REL}/${PORTNAME:S|j|J|:S|.pl|.pm|}
pre-patch:
@${FIND} ${WRKSRC}/lib/jacode.pl ${WRKSRC}/t -type f -exec\
${REINPLACE_CMD} -e "s|jacode'|jacode::|g" -e "s|jcode'|jcode::|g" {} \;
do-install:
@${MKDIR} ${STAGEDIR}${PREFIX}/${SITE_PERL_REL}
${INSTALL_DATA} ${WRKSRC}/lib/${PORTNAME} ${STAGEDIR}${PREFIX}/${SITE_PERL_REL}/${PORTNAME}
${INSTALL_DATA} ${WRKSRC}/lib/${PORTNAME:S|j|J|:S|.pl|.pm|} ${STAGEDIR}${PREFIX}/${SITE_PERL_REL}/
.include <bsd.port.mk>